Clear Pictures Entertainment Inc. is a for-profit film and television production company developing, producing, and financing premium narrative projects for domestic and international audiences. The company focuses on elevated, story-driven films with strong commercial positioning, international appeal, and long-term library value — balancing prestige filmmaking with disciplined market awareness.

Clear Pictures operates with a hybrid structure that supports both commercial production and mission-aligned cultural work. The company is fiscally sponsored by a 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ization, allowing Clear Pictures to receive tax-deductible charitable support for its ongoing artistic, educational, and cultural activities. This includes development and research, writing fees, rights options, archival preservation, and other qualifying creative work. Commercial film production, financing, and distribution activities remain fully for-profit and independently operated.

Founded by producer Elizabeth Fowler, Clear Pictures has built a track record spanning major international festivals, top-tier talent collaborations, and strong global distribution performance.

Elizabeth Fowler began her career as a talent agent and manager at ICM, working with A-list actors, directors, and writers before transitioning into producing. She launched her producing career by optioning the nonfiction book Devil’s Knot and developing it into the feature film Devil's Knot, directed by Academy Award winner Atom Egoyan and starring Academy Award winners Reese Witherspoon and Colin Firth. The film premiered at the Venice Film Festival and the Toronto International Film Festival, and was subsequently selected for the Cannes Film Festival, Telluride Film Festival, and San Sebastián International Film Festival, among other international festivals.

Her next feature, Official Secrets, was directed by Academy Award winner Gavin Hood and starred Academy Award nominees Keira Knightley and Ralph Fiennes. The film premiered at the Sundance Film Festival and the BFI London Film Festival, and has since reached wide international audiences.

Most recently, Fowler wrote and produced Blackwater Lane, based on the novel The Breakdown by B. A. Paris, starring Minka Kelly, Maggie Grace, and Dermot Mulroney. The film was released theatrically and digitally by Lionsgate Films and has charted in over 40 countries, including sustained Top 10 placements across more than 25 international territories.
